> In a heirarchy, only the "higher" level schematics know what
> the heirarchy is, the sub-schematics don't, so the higher ones need to
> retain the instance-specific data.

Hierarchy isn't the only reuse scenario. Consider transition from breadboard to 
prototype to production. A top-level schematic might not change, even though 
attributes of parts might change (different packages, tighter specs, ...). In 
that case, the instance-specific data can't be in *any* schematic.
